What was probably wrong with the Hitachi is a bit of crud got disturbed when taking the carb off to do the gaskets and insulator.

When this happens you can rev the engine with no load on it and it will not have enough suck through the jet to pick up the bit of dirt or whatever is in the carb.

But under load it then draws enough extra fuel to be able to suck the bit of dirt etc into the jet,This then blocks the jet instant bog happens and that causes the bit of dirt etc to fall out of the jet because that cuts the vacuum pull that allows the Jet to suck the dirt in,Then sometimes it sucks it straight back into the jet and other times will not do it for days.

It is that constant suck block cut power suck more fuel block again cut power cycle that seems more like riding a mechanical bull than driving a car.

 

Be aware many Weber carbs often have air corrector jets on the side of the carb exposed to atmosphere especially with those redline style Air Filters,These can block with Dirt and cause issues with running rich and stalling as cutting the air correction out of the mixture circuit can occur if these jets block with dirt,Most factory filter housings drop down to partially cover these jets from errant dirt.

 

Webers need to be correctly jetted and depending on altitude jetting will vary as it will depending on the type of fuel available in your area,GD and others will have an idea of what works best in general but individual engines often respond to different jetting those carbs are probably a replacement for something like a Mercury Capri or Pinto so asl about jet sizes to suit and specify what fuel you use also.

4 speed or 5?

5 speed has a keeper, but that's only engaged with 5th gear.

Have you checked the adjustment on your clutch cable? Reverse is the pickiest of the gears as its not synchronized. It'll sounds awful trying to get it in gear with even a slightly loose clutch cable.

Also, check your gear oil level. That lack of a synchro also makes reverse the first to act up when you get low on gear oil because of the lack of lubrication.

Ran into yet another problem with the BRAT.

 

It has been becoming increasingly intermittent when attempting to start it.

 

To sum it up, when I turn the key, nothing happens, no click or anything.

 

I have dealt with ignition issues in my EFI EJ22E, and I started with the basics. Battery terminals and grounds all check out good. There is no corrosion from the wire going from the positive terminal of the battery to the starter.

 

I took the steering column apart and tested for continuity to rule out the ignition switch in the lock cylinder. The proper prongs received continuity when I tested them out at all key positions.

 

Then I finally found the problem. The little single wire that goes into the starter which is what I believe is the starter solenoid is fed 12v when the key is turned to the "start" position. With help from my brother, I tested for 12v going to the little spade connector when he turned the key to "start" and I received 12v very sporadically.

 

Looking through the starter diagrams in my FSM it states that there is a magnetic switch which closes a battery 12v circuit to the starter solenoid when the key is turned to "start" which engages the starter. Is it possible that this switch is malfunctioning giving me sporadic and intermittent starting issues? Also has anybody every dealt with anything like this, and if you have, where can I find this switch. It just states there is a switch in the schematic, but no specific location of it.

 

For now, when the starter fails to engage after like 5 minutes of turning the key, I'm just jumping the solenoid prong with 12v to get it going. Check for a bad or loose connection at the short large wire from the positive battery terminal to the fusible link box on the fender. The large female spade connector gets loose over time and will cause exactly that. If that doesn't fix it check for voltage drop between the start terminal of the ignition switch and the positive connection at the solenoid on the starter.

You can just swap the back section of the ignition switch and keep the keys matching as the electrical section is held on as a subassembly with two screws.

That starter solenoid issue is more common to other vehicles than people realsie,I generally use the original wire to switch a heavy duty relay so direct battery power is relay switched to the solenoid then they are much better and more reliable as you take the electrical loaqd away from the ignition switch.

You got an EA82 clutch set.

 

The center hole is too large to engage the input shaft of the 4spd.

 

21 teeth vs 24??? or sokmething like that.

 

But look up the part #......that's an EA82 clutch.

 

If you take it out now, before it spins too much.....you can save it for when you swap in a 5-spd
